Small organisations are often told to “take cyber security seriously” without being told what that means on a Tuesday afternoon. The Canadian Centre for Cyber Security answers with thirteen practical baseline controls for organisations with fewer than 499 employees. This guide turns them into a health check you can run yourself.

You don't need an enterprise security programme. Work through the thirteen baseline controls, mark each as in place, partly in place or missing, and fix the missing ones in order of risk: patching, strong authentication, backups and an incident plan usually come first.
How to use this checklist
For each control below, give yourself one of three marks: in place, partly in place, or missing. Be honest — the value of a health check is in the gaps it reveals. When you're done, you'll have a simple picture of where you stand and a natural order for what to fix.
The controls come from the Canadian Centre for Cyber Security's baseline guidance, version 1.2. 1. Develop an incident response plan
If a laptop is stolen, an account is taken over or ransomware locks your files, who do you call, what do you switch off and how do you keep the business running? An incident response plan answers those questions before you're under pressure. It can be short: key contacts, the systems that matter most, where backups live, and the steps to take in the first hour.
If your organisation handles personal information, the plan should also cover your obligations under Canada's federal private-sector privacy law, PIPEDA, which requires you to report a breach of security safeguards and notify the people affected when it creates a real risk of significant harm.Sources for this passage: Office of the Privacy Commissioner of Canada — PIPEDA
2. Automatically patch operating systems and applications
Many successful attacks exploit weaknesses that already have a fix available. Turn on automatic updates for operating systems, browsers and common applications, and check that they're actually being applied. Keep a short list of anything that can't update automatically — older equipment, specialist software — and a plan to replace it.
3. Enable security software
Make sure every computer runs up-to-date anti-malware protection, and that the operating system's built-in firewall is switched on. Security software is only useful if it's current and hasn't been quietly disabled, so include it in whatever routine check you do on devices.
4. Securely configure devices
New devices usually arrive configured for convenience, not security. Change default passwords, remove software you don't use, turn off features and services you don't need, and use the device's own security settings — screen locks, disk encryption, restricted administrator rights. A standard setup applied to every device is easier to maintain than a dozen individual ones.
5. Use strong user authentication
Stolen or guessed passwords remain one of the easiest ways into a small organisation. Use long, unique passphrases, a password manager so people don't reuse them, and multi-factor authentication wherever it's available — especially for email, cloud storage, banking and administrator accounts. If you do only one thing from this list this week, make it this one.
6. Provide employee awareness training
Most incidents involve a person clicking, opening or approving something. Short, regular training on phishing, suspicious requests for payment, safe handling of information and how to report a mistake quickly does more than a single annual session. The federal Get Cyber Safe programme publishes free, plain-language material you can use for exactly this.Sources for this passage: Get Cyber Safe — Government of Canada
7. Back up and encrypt data
Backups are what turn a disaster into an inconvenience. Back up important data regularly, keep at least one copy separate from your main systems so ransomware can't reach it, encrypt backups and portable copies, and — the step most often skipped — test that you can actually restore from them.
8. Secure mobility
Phones and tablets now hold email, files and access to business systems. Decide which devices may connect, require screen locks and encryption, keep them updated, and make sure you can wipe a lost device remotely. If staff use their own phones, agree clear rules about what business data may live on them.
9. Establish basic perimeter defences
Your internet connection is a front door. Use a properly configured firewall, change the default credentials on your router, secure your Wi-Fi with strong encryption, keep guest Wi-Fi separate from business systems, and use a secure connection for remote access rather than exposing services directly to the internet.
10. Secure cloud and outsourced IT services
Using cloud services doesn't transfer responsibility for your data. Understand what each provider secures and what remains your job, turn on the security features they offer, review who has access, and know where your data is stored and how you'd get it back if you left the service. Apply the same questions to any IT supplier who manages systems for you.
11. Secure websites
Your website is often the most exposed system you own. Keep its software, themes and plugins updated, use HTTPS, protect administrator logins with strong authentication, back it up, and remove plugins and accounts you no longer use. If the site collects personal information through forms, know where submissions are stored and who can read them.
12. Implement access control and authorization
People should have access to what they need for their role — and no more. Give administrator rights only to those who genuinely need them, use separate accounts for administration and everyday work, review access regularly, and remove it promptly when someone changes role or leaves.
13. Secure portable media
USB drives and external disks are easy to lose and easy to infect. Limit their use, encrypt any that carry business information, scan them before use, and dispose of old media securely so data can't be recovered from it.
Keep the check alive
A health check is a snapshot. Systems change every month — someone joins, a new cloud tool is adopted, a laptop is replaced, a supplier gets access to your accounts — and each change can quietly undo a control you had in place. The organisations that stay in good shape treat the checklist as a routine rather than a one-off project.
A practical rhythm for a small team: review accounts and access every quarter, confirm that updates and backups are actually running every month, test a restore at least twice a year, and revisit the whole list whenever something significant changes, such as a move to a new office, a new core system or a change of IT supplier. Record the date and the result each time. That record is useful in its own right: it shows customers, insurers and partners that security is being managed, and it makes the next review faster because you're comparing against a known starting point.
Finally, give the checklist an owner. In a small organisation that's rarely a security specialist — it might be the operations manager or the owner. What matters is that one named person is responsible for making sure the review happens and that the gaps it finds are fixed.
Reading your results
Count the controls you marked as missing. Most small organisations find a handful, and the order in which to tackle them is usually clear: strong authentication, patching, backups and an incident plan protect against the most common and most damaging events. Configuration, access control and training come next. Then work through the rest.
